mirror of
https://github.com/Telecominfraproject/OpenCellular.git
synced 2025-11-24 18:25:10 +00:00
vboot: Remove LoadKernel() LBA size/count checks
Now that LoadKernel() uses a stream API for its partition data, it doesn't care about those fields. They're blindly passed to cgptlib_internal, which does similar checks in CheckParameters() and CheckHeader(). So, don't duplicate the checks. BUG=chromium:611535 BRANCH=none TEST=make runtests; emerge-kevin coreboot depthcharge Change-Id: I72375496e5df7b7c17df25d358f2555fe41fe520 Signed-off-by: Randall Spangler <rspangler@chromium.org> Reviewed-on: https://chromium-review.googlesource.com/407053 Reviewed-by: Daisuke Nojiri <dnojiri@chromium.org>
This commit is contained in:
committed by
chrome-bot
parent
f182401b97
commit
eedd429358
@@ -569,16 +569,6 @@ static void ReadWriteGptTest(void)
|
||||
*/
|
||||
static void InvalidParamsTest(void)
|
||||
{
|
||||
ResetMocks();
|
||||
lkp.bytes_per_lba = 0;
|
||||
TEST_EQ(LoadKernel(&lkp, &cparams), VBERROR_INVALID_PARAMETER,
|
||||
"Bad lba size");
|
||||
|
||||
ResetMocks();
|
||||
lkp.streaming_lba_count = 0;
|
||||
TEST_EQ(LoadKernel(&lkp, &cparams), VBERROR_INVALID_PARAMETER,
|
||||
"Bad lba count");
|
||||
|
||||
ResetMocks();
|
||||
gpt_init_fail = 1;
|
||||
TEST_EQ(LoadKernel(&lkp, &cparams), VBERROR_NO_KERNEL_FOUND,
|
||||
|
||||
Reference in New Issue
Block a user